Chime Mode

Your system can be set to provide you with an audible alert of the opening of a door, while it is disarmed, by
using Chime mode. When activated, three beeps or a programmed chime will sound at the control whenever a
protected perimeter door is opened and the zone voice descriptor will be announced, if programmed. The Chime
mode can be changed only when the system is disarmed. Additionally, the faulted zone information will be
displayed on the Security Screen. Selecting the "Zones" icon displays the open protection points.
The Chime feature is intended for convenience and is not intended for life safety purposes or pool

alarm and does not meet the requirements of UL 2017.
